Как я могу использовать физическую кнопку, чтобы напечатать что-нибудь на моем термопринтере? - PullRequest
0 голосов
/ 06 октября 2019

Я недавно купил термопринтер AdaFruit. (https://learn.adafruit.com/pi-thermal-printer/overview)

Я только начал программировать для класса, в котором я учусь, и использую Raspberry Pi. Мне понравилось, как просто были указания на AdaFruit, но не могу найти какие-либо инструкции о том, что я ищуЕсли бы я хотел напечатать что-нибудь на своем термопринтере с помощью «прикосновения к кнопке» (а я имею в виду буквальную кнопку, которую вы нажимаете пальцем), как бы я это сделал? Я даже не знаю, что положить вПоисковая система. Я предполагаю, что я бы использовал Python, но не совсем уверен, с чего начать. Спасибо за помощь!

1 Ответ

0 голосов
/ 06 октября 2019

Большинство термопринтеров работают, посылая поток байтов на принтер.

Поиск ESC / POS, и вы найдете хорошие примеры.

Быстрый поиск нашел это: https://python -escpos.readthedocs.io / en / latest / user / raspi.html

...